About Maine Genealogical Society
Maine Genealogical Society (EIN: 10349013) is a nonprofit organization based in Wells, ME. The organization reported total revenue of $68K and total assets of $208K according to its most recent IRS 990 filing. Filing History
IRS 990 filing history for Maine Genealogical Society showing financial trends over 13 years of public records:
Over 13 years of IRS 990 filings (2011–2023), Maine Genealogical Society's revenue has grown by 46%, moving from $39K to $57K. Total assets increased by 24.5% over the same period, from $160K to $200K. Total functional expenses rose by 55.1%, from $33K to $52K. In its most recent filing year (2023), Maine Genealogical Society reported a surplus of $5K, with revenue exceeding expenses. The organization holds $80 in liabilities against $200K in assets (debt-to-asset ratio: 0.0%), resulting in net assets of $200K.
